Definitions:

Defamatory Statement

A false communication that injures a person's reputation, exposing them to public contempt, ridicule, aversion, or disgrace.

Intentional Tort

A deliberate act that causes harm to another person, leading to civil legal liability.

Public Figure

An individual who has gained attention or notoriety in the public domain, often subject to less privacy protection under defamation law.

Defamation Cases

Legal actions involving the accusation that a party has made false statements that injure another party's reputation.
